M4Baker est une excellente application pour Linuxqui permet aux utilisateurs de prendre des pistes audio de tous les formats et de les encoder dans un joli fichier de livre audio en chapitres pour la lecture sur des lecteurs de livres audio sous Linux (et ailleurs) prenant en charge le format M4B.
Dans ce guide, nous verrons comment prendre des fichiers de livres audio, les encoder au format livre audio M4B et créer des livres audio sous Linux.
Remarque: vous n'êtes pas obligé d'enregistrer votre livre audio pour utiliser M4B. Il est possible de prendre des pistes audio existantes et de les compiler dans un livre audio. Vous pouvez télécharger gratuitement des fichiers audio appartenant au domaine public sur Archive.org.
Installer M4Baker
L'application M4Baker existe depuis un moment. Malgré son âge, de nombreuses distributions ne le portent pas dans leurs sources de logiciels.
Pour cette raison, nous allons construire le programmeà partir de son code source. Cependant, avant de compiler quoi que ce soit, certaines dépendances doivent être installées. Ces dépendances sont essentielles au processus et aident le code source de M4Baker à être compilé sur votre ordinateur.
Les dépendances
Les dépendances pour M4Baker sont Python 2.6+, PyQT 4.6, Qt 4.5+, FAAC 1.26+, Sox 14.3+ et Mp4v2 1.9. Suivez les instructions ci-dessous et découvrez comment utiliser ces dépendances sur le système d'exploitation Linux de votre choix.
Remarque: les utilisateurs d’Arch Linux peuvent créer M4Baker à partir de la source automatiquement grâce à l’architecture AUR d’Arch Linux. Dirigez votre assistant AUR préféré vers le package m4baker-git pour le faire fonctionner.
Ubuntu
sudo apt install git python-qt4 libcanberra-gtk-module faac libmp4v2-2 mp4v2-utils sox libsox-fmt-mp3
Debian
sudo apt-get install git faaclibcanberra-gtk-module faac libmp4v2-2 mp4v2-utils sox libsox-fmt-mp3
Feutre
sudo dnf install git PyQT4 python2 faac libmp4v2-devel libmp4v2 libcanberra sox qt-devel sudo dnf install http://download1.rpmfusion.org/free/fedora/releases/26/Everything/x86_64/os/Packages/s/sox-plugins-freeworld-14.4.2-1.fc25.x86_64.rpm -y
OpenSUSE
sudo zypper install git python2-qt4 python libcanberra-gtk-module-common faac libmp4v2-devel libqt4-devel
Remarque: OpenSUSE n’a pas le plug-in MP3 pour Sox dans ses dépôts. En conséquence, vous devrez compiler et installer Sox à la main pour l'utiliser. Rendez-vous sur la page Sox GitHub et téléchargez le code source ici. Les instructions pour compiler le logiciel sous Linux se trouvent dans le fichier README.sh.
Télécharger le code source
Avec les bibliothèques M4Baker prises en charge, il est temps de télécharger le code source. Dans un terminal, utilisez le Git Clone commander.
git clone https://github.com/crabmanX/m4baker
Déplacez la fenêtre de votre terminal dans la nouvelle m4baker dossier de code avec le CD commander.
cd m4baker
Compilation
Le processus de compilation et d’installation de M4Baker est le suivant:simple comme bonjour, comparé à beaucoup d'autres programmes que les utilisateurs de Linux construisent à partir des sources. Pour le faire fonctionner, il suffit d’exécuter le fichier de script d’installation de Python2. Veuillez noter que ce script d'installation doit être exécuté avec sudo privilèges, ou dans un shell root. Sans un accès adéquat au système, M4Baker ne peut tirer parti des bons répertoires et fichiers binaires de votre ordinateur Linux.
Pour démarrer le processus de compilation de l'outil M4Baker, exécutez la commande suivante dans le terminal shell:
python setup.py install --optimize=1
Le script d’installation de M4Baker est relativement rapide. Lorsque le script est terminé, vous pouvez lancer le programme instantanément avec le m4baker commande dans la fenêtre du terminal. Il est également possible de démarrer le programme en recherchant “M4Baker” dans le menu de votre application.
Préparer votre livre audio dans M4Baker
La première étape pour créer un nouveau livre audio dans M4Baker consiste à importer les fichiers audio. Ajoutez des fichiers audio à votre nouveau projet en cliquant sur le menu «Edition», puis sur «Ajouter un livre audio».
appuyez sur la Ctrl maintenez la touche du clavier enfoncée et utilisez la souris pour sélectionner tous les fichiers audio que vous souhaitez ajouter. Lorsque tout est sélectionné, cliquez sur le bouton “Ouvrir” pour importer les pistes dans M4Baker.

Remarque: veillez à conserver toutes les pistes audio liées au projet Audiobook dans le même dossier pour un accès facile.
M4Baker trie les fichiers audio dans un groupe, à partir deavec le dossier. Double-cliquez sur le dossier avec la souris et renommez-le en tant que titre de votre nouveau livre audio. Lorsque vous êtes satisfait du titre du livre, consultez les fichiers audio en dessous de celui-ci dans la liste. Faites un tri dans la liste, sélectionnez chaque fichier individuellement avec la souris, puis remplissez ses informations dans la boîte d’information de droite.
Exporter votre livre audio avec M4Baker
La piste de votre livre contient les informations correctes.et tout est prêt à partir. Il ne reste plus qu’à l’exporter sous forme de livre audio M4Baker. Pour démarrer le processus d'exportation, cliquez sur le dossier du livre et recherchez la section du fichier «sortie».
Cliquez sur l'icône sous «fichier de sortie» pour afficher le navigateur de fichiers. Accédez au répertoire dans lequel vous souhaitez enregistrer le fichier de livre audio M4Baker et cliquez sur «Enregistrer».
Maintenant que le fichier de sortie est défini dans l'application M4Baker, l'exportation est prête à commencer. Cliquez sur le menu «Fichier» et recherchez le bouton «Traiter tout», puis cliquez dessus pour lancer le processus d'encodage.
Laissez M4Baker encoder votre nouveau livre audio. Une fois le processus d’exportation terminé, vous pourrez le trouver où vous avez enregistré le fichier de sortie.

commentaires